著者: anne-guilde-free 日付: To: anne.guilde CC: ML Guilde 題目: Re: icone sur le bureau pour lancer des commandes
Le 09/10/2010 15:58, anne-guilde-free a écrit : > bonjour,
>
> Actuellement, j'utilise la ligne de commande pour mettre à jour mes
> contacts, agenda... (multisync-gui ne fonctionne que quand il a envie,)
>
> J'aimerais faire un petit pgm en gui pour mettre les lignes de cdes sans
> avoir à ouvrir un terminal à chaque fois.
>
> Vous feriez comment cette chose.
>
> j'aimerais que le resultat de la cde soit enregistré dans un fichier
>
> Pour enregistrer le résultat des cdes, je fais
> script resultat-cde
> ./pgm
> exit
>
> Comment faire cela dans un script?
>
un script tout simple :
-------
#!/bin/sh
### Mettre à jour les contacts
datejour=`date +"%Y%m%d-%H%M"`
cd /home/anne/.gnome2/nautilus-scripts/
msynctool --sync synce-contact 1>contact-$datejour
------
Je l'ai rendu exécutable avec 'clic droit' sur la nom du script dans
nautilus + propriété + permissions et cocher la case
'autoriserl'exécution du fichier comme un programme'
Faire glisser le fichier sur le bureau
et y-a plus qu'à cliquer sur l'icone